President Trump Declares the End of the Border Crisis

On March 1, 2025, former President Donald Trump made headlines with a bold declaration regarding immigration and border security in the United States. In a tweet shared by prominent conservative commentator Monica Crowley, Trump stated, “The Invasion of our Country is OVER” and emphasized that “the Border is CLOSED to all Illegal Immigrants.” This announcement has sparked discussions across various platforms, igniting debates about immigration policies, border security, and national sovereignty.

The Context of the Declaration

The statement comes amid ongoing concerns about illegal immigration and border security, issues that have been at the forefront of American politics for decades. Trump’s presidency was marked by a strong stance on immigration, including the controversial construction of a border wall and the implementation of policies aimed at reducing illegal immigration. His recent declaration appears to resonate with his base, which has consistently supported stricter immigration controls.
